Details

Time bar (total: 23.3s)

sample244.0ms

Algorithm
intervals
Results
85.0ms88×body1280valid
68.0ms77×body640valid
40.0ms304×body80valid
27.0ms56×body320valid
6.0ms24×body160valid

simplify226.0ms

Calls
1 calls:
Slowest
226.0ms
(* (* 0.5 (cos re)) (+ (exp (- im)) (exp im)))

prune15.0ms

Pruning

1 alts after pruning (1 fresh and 0 done)

Merged error: 0.0b

localize17.0ms

Local error

Found 3 expressions with local error:

0.0b
(/ 0.5 (exp im))
0.0b
(* (+ (/ 0.5 (exp im)) (* (exp im) 0.5)) (cos re))
0.0b
(+ (/ 0.5 (exp im)) (* (exp im) 0.5))

rewrite32.0ms

Algorithm
rewrite-expression-head
Rules
add-sqr-sqrt *-un-lft-identity add-cube-cbrt
pow1 add-cbrt-cube add-exp-log add-log-exp
associate-/r* associate-*r* associate-*l* insert-posit16
flip3-+ associate-*l/ flip-+
+-commutative clear-num sum-log frac-2neg pow-prod-down prod-exp *-commutative cbrt-unprod div-inv
Calls
3 calls:
Slowest
16.0ms
(* (+ (/ 0.5 (exp im)) (* (exp im) 0.5)) (cos re))
15.0ms
(+ (/ 0.5 (exp im)) (* (exp im) 0.5))
1.0ms
(/ 0.5 (exp im))

series145.0ms

Calls
3 calls:
Slowest
73.0ms
(* (+ (/ 0.5 (exp im)) (* (exp im) 0.5)) (cos re))
59.0ms
(+ (/ 0.5 (exp im)) (* (exp im) 0.5))
13.0ms
(/ 0.5 (exp im))

simplify1.7s

Calls
23 calls:
Slowest
547.0ms
(* (- (* (/ 0.5 (exp im)) (/ 0.5 (exp im))) (* (* (exp im) 0.5) (* (exp im) 0.5))) (cos re))
227.0ms
(* (* (* (+ (/ 0.5 (exp im)) (* (exp im) 0.5)) (+ (/ 0.5 (exp im)) (* (exp im) 0.5))) (+ (/ 0.5 (exp im)) (* (exp im) 0.5))) (* (* (cos re) (cos re)) (cos re)))
171.0ms
(* (+ (pow (/ 0.5 (exp im)) 3) (pow (* (exp im) 0.5) 3)) (cos re))
139.0ms
(* (+ (* 0.5 (exp im)) (* 0.5 (/ 1 (exp im)))) (cos re))
125.0ms
(- (+ (* 0.5 (pow im 2)) 1.0) (* 0.5 (pow re 2)))

prune560.0ms

Pruning

3 alts after pruning (2 fresh and 1 done)

Merged error: 0b

localize36.0ms

Local error

Found 4 expressions with local error:

6.5b
(- (* (* (exp im) 0.5) (* (exp im) 0.5)) (* (/ 0.5 (exp im)) (* (exp im) 0.5)))
0.0b
(* (* 0.5 (exp im)) (* 0.5 (exp im)))
0.0b
(* (* (exp im) 0.5) (* (exp im) 0.5))
0.0b
(* (* (/ 0.5 (exp im)) (/ 0.5 (exp im))) (/ 0.5 (exp im)))

rewrite102.0ms

Algorithm
rewrite-expression-head
Rules
28×pow1
13×add-cbrt-cube add-exp-log
pow-plus pow-prod-up
associate-*r* add-log-exp
add-sqr-sqrt frac-times *-un-lft-identity pow-prod-down associate-*l/ prod-exp add-cube-cbrt cbrt-unprod
pow2 insert-posit16
associate-*l* associate-*r/ *-commutative
sub-neg flip3-- distribute-rgt-out-- diff-log pow3 div-inv flip--
Calls
4 calls:
Slowest
32.0ms
(- (* (* (exp im) 0.5) (* (exp im) 0.5)) (* (/ 0.5 (exp im)) (* (exp im) 0.5)))
30.0ms
(* (* (exp im) 0.5) (* (exp im) 0.5))
22.0ms
(* (* (/ 0.5 (exp im)) (/ 0.5 (exp im))) (/ 0.5 (exp im)))
15.0ms
(* (* 0.5 (exp im)) (* 0.5 (exp im)))

series123.0ms

Calls
4 calls:
Slowest
38.0ms
(* (* (/ 0.5 (exp im)) (/ 0.5 (exp im))) (/ 0.5 (exp im)))
36.0ms
(- (* (* (exp im) 0.5) (* (exp im) 0.5)) (* (/ 0.5 (exp im)) (* (exp im) 0.5)))
25.0ms
(* (* 0.5 (exp im)) (* 0.5 (exp im)))
24.0ms
(* (* (exp im) 0.5) (* (exp im) 0.5))

simplify4.1s

Calls
60 calls:
Slowest
478.0ms
(* (* (* (* (/ 0.5 (exp im)) (/ 0.5 (exp im))) (* (/ 0.5 (exp im)) (/ 0.5 (exp im)))) (* (/ 0.5 (exp im)) (/ 0.5 (exp im)))) (* (* (/ 0.5 (exp im)) (/ 0.5 (exp im))) (/ 0.5 (exp im))))
432.0ms
(* (* (* (* (/ 0.5 (exp im)) (/ 0.5 (exp im))) (/ 0.5 (exp im))) (* (* (/ 0.5 (exp im)) (/ 0.5 (exp im))) (/ 0.5 (exp im)))) (* (* (/ 0.5 (exp im)) (/ 0.5 (exp im))) (/ 0.5 (exp im))))
364.0ms
(/ (exp (* (* (exp im) 0.5) (* (exp im) 0.5))) (exp (* (/ 0.5 (exp im)) (* (exp im) 0.5))))
343.0ms
(+ (log (* (/ 0.5 (exp im)) (/ 0.5 (exp im)))) (log (/ 0.5 (exp im))))
292.0ms
(+ (+ (log (/ 0.5 (exp im))) (log (/ 0.5 (exp im)))) (log (/ 0.5 (exp im))))

prune1.3s

Pruning

2 alts after pruning (1 fresh and 1 done)

Merged error: 0b

localize19.0ms

Local error

Found 4 expressions with local error:

6.5b
(- (* (exp im) 0.5) (/ 0.5 (exp im)))
0.0b
(* (* 0.5 (exp im)) (* 0.5 (exp im)))
0.0b
(* (* (exp im) 0.5) (- (* (exp im) 0.5) (/ 0.5 (exp im))))
0.0b
(* (* (/ 0.5 (exp im)) (/ 0.5 (exp im))) (/ 0.5 (exp im)))

rewrite58.0ms

Algorithm
rewrite-expression-head
Rules
25×pow1
13×add-cbrt-cube add-exp-log
associate-*r*
add-sqr-sqrt *-un-lft-identity pow-plus pow-prod-up add-cube-cbrt add-log-exp
frac-times pow-prod-down associate-*l/ prod-exp associate-*r/ cbrt-unprod
insert-posit16
pow2 sub-neg associate-*l* *-commutative
distribute-rgt-in distribute-lft-in flip3-- flip--
diff-log pow3 div-inv
Calls
4 calls:
Slowest
21.0ms
(* (* (exp im) 0.5) (- (* (exp im) 0.5) (/ 0.5 (exp im))))
18.0ms
(* (* (/ 0.5 (exp im)) (/ 0.5 (exp im))) (/ 0.5 (exp im)))
9.0ms
(- (* (exp im) 0.5) (/ 0.5 (exp im)))
7.0ms
(* (* 0.5 (exp im)) (* 0.5 (exp im)))

series208.0ms

Calls
4 calls:
Slowest
81.0ms
(* (* (exp im) 0.5) (- (* (exp im) 0.5) (/ 0.5 (exp im))))
72.0ms
(- (* (exp im) 0.5) (/ 0.5 (exp im)))
38.0ms
(* (* (/ 0.5 (exp im)) (/ 0.5 (exp im))) (/ 0.5 (exp im)))
17.0ms
(* (* 0.5 (exp im)) (* 0.5 (exp im)))

simplify5.3s

Calls
64 calls:
Slowest
495.0ms
(* (* (* (* (/ 0.5 (exp im)) (/ 0.5 (exp im))) (/ 0.5 (exp im))) (* (* (/ 0.5 (exp im)) (/ 0.5 (exp im))) (/ 0.5 (exp im)))) (* (* (/ 0.5 (exp im)) (/ 0.5 (exp im))) (/ 0.5 (exp im))))
456.0ms
(* (* (* (* (/ 0.5 (exp im)) (/ 0.5 (exp im))) (* (/ 0.5 (exp im)) (/ 0.5 (exp im)))) (* (/ 0.5 (exp im)) (/ 0.5 (exp im)))) (* (* (/ 0.5 (exp im)) (/ 0.5 (exp im))) (/ 0.5 (exp im))))
340.0ms
(+ (log (* (/ 0.5 (exp im)) (/ 0.5 (exp im)))) (log (/ 0.5 (exp im))))
301.0ms
(* (* (* (* 0.5 (exp im)) (* 0.5 (exp im))) (* 0.5 (exp im))) (* (* (* 0.5 (exp im)) (* 0.5 (exp im))) (* 0.5 (exp im))))
298.0ms
(* 0.5 (* (exp im) (- (* 0.5 (exp im)) (* 0.5 (/ 1 (exp im))))))

prune1.3s

Pruning

2 alts after pruning (0 fresh and 2 done)

Merged error: 0b

regimes68.0ms

Accuracy

0% (0.1b remaining)

Error of 0.1b against oracle of 0.0b and baseline of 0.1b

bsearch4.0ms

end0.0ms

sample7.8s

Algorithm
intervals
Results
3.0s2978×body1280valid
2.4s2524×body640valid
1.3s8713×body80valid
591.0ms1207×body320valid
216.0ms602×body160valid